Computer Laboratory spin out XenSource to be acquired by Citrix Systems for $500million

XenSource, the leading provider of enterprise-class virtual infrastructure solutions built on the open source Xen® hypervisor, is to be acquired by Citrix Systems, the global leader in application delivery infrastructure, for approximately $500million in a combination of cash and stock.

XenSource was co-founded by Dr Ian Pratt, a Senior Lecturer at the University of Cambridge Computer Laboratory, and Simon Crosby who holds a PhD from the University of Cambridge Computer Laboratory.

“The announcement represents a key milestone for the Xen project,” said Dr Ian Pratt, Chief Technical Architect at XenSource. “Citrix is committed to our community and the principles of transparency and neutrality that allow us to work together on the reference standard for virtualisation, promoting the rapid, ubiquitous adoption of virtualisation.”
